I absolutely get what you're saying here, though I didn't know about the situation since I always drop at X-2. On the other hand though, I don't really like it when I'm paired down against people that are X-2 and end up playing a match where I'm the only one who can win anything. If it's the last round of the Daily Event, I often end up bargaining for boosters if I lose the match against someone who's at 1-2, which can be frustrating since it feels wrong. That may just be some screwed up mentality though, considering that both I and my opponent is in effect at 2-2 at that point.
How do you feel about this when you get paired up with people who can still win prizes? Especially when you're 0-2, where arranging what is in many ways a bribe to get a concession is more awkward than in the last round.
I know for sure that there is no sweeter thing for a real grinder to get a Bye at 2-1 in a 16-player DE, because someone dropped at X-1 and screwed up the pairings. With the polar opposite being the excact same situation, except that I get paired against someone at 1-2 instead
